PHP弹性云架构与动态资源分配实战
|
PHP弹性云架构的核心在于利用云计算平台提供的灵活性,根据实际需求动态调整资源。传统的固定资源配置方式在面对流量波动时往往显得力不从心,而弹性云架构则能够根据实时负载自动扩展或缩减计算资源,从而提升系统性能并降低成本。 在PHP应用中,动态资源分配通常依赖于云服务提供商的API和自动化工具。例如,通过设置CPU、内存或实例数量的阈值,当系统负载超过设定值时,云平台会自动启动新的实例来分担压力。这种机制不仅提高了系统的可用性,还能有效应对突发的高并发请求。 为了实现高效的资源管理,开发者需要对应用的性能指标有清晰的了解。例如,监控HTTP请求频率、数据库查询响应时间以及缓存命中率等关键指标,可以帮助判断何时需要扩容或缩容。同时,结合日志分析和性能测试,可以更准确地预测资源需求。 在实际部署中,PHP应用可以与容器化技术(如Docker)结合使用,以提高资源利用率和部署效率。容器化的应用能够快速启动和停止,配合云平台的自动伸缩功能,形成一个灵活且高效的运行环境。使用负载均衡器可以将流量合理分配到各个实例上,避免单点过载。
2026图示AI提供,仅供参考 值得注意的是,动态资源分配并非万能,过度依赖自动扩展可能导致成本失控。因此,合理的资源配置策略和成本监控机制同样重要。通过设置合理的上限和下限,确保在满足业务需求的同时,避免不必要的资源浪费。 (编辑:站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

